Item Associations Between Dysmenorrhea Symptom-Based Phenotypes and Vaginal Microbiome: A Pilot Study(Wolters Kluwer, 2021) Chen, Chen X.; Carpenter, Janet S.; Gao, Xiang; Toh, Evelyn; Dong, Qunfeng; Nelson, David E.; Mitchell, Caroline; Fortenberry, J. DennisBACKGROUND: Dysmenorrhea is highly prevalent; it places women at risk for other chronic pain conditions. There is a high degree of individual variability in menstrual pain severity, the number of painful sites, and co-occurring gastrointestinal symptoms. Distinct dysmenorrhea symptom-based phenotypes were previously identified, but the biological underpinnings of these phenotypes are less known. One underexplored contributor is the vaginal microbiome. The vaginal microbiota differs significantly among reproductive-age women and may modulate as well as amplify reproductive tract inflammation, which may contribute to dysmenorrhea symptoms. OBJECTIVES: The objective of this study was to examine associations between dysmenorrhea symptom-based phenotypes and vaginal microbiome compositions on- and off-menses. METHODS: We conducted a prospective, longitudinal, pilot study of 20 women (aged 15-24 years) grouped into three dysmenorrhea symptom-based phenotypes: "mild localized pain," "severe localized pain," and "severe multiple pain and gastrointestinal symptoms." Over one menstrual cycle, participants provided vaginal swabs when they were on- and off-menses. We assayed the vaginal microbiome using 16S rRNA gene sequencing. Permutational multivariate analysis of variance tests were used to compare microbiome compositions across phenotypes, with heat maps generated to visualize the relative abundance of bacterial taxa. RESULTS: The vaginal microbiome compositions (n = 40) were different across the three phenotypes. After separating the on-menses (n = 20) and off-menses (n = 20) specimens, the statistically significant difference was seen on-menses, but not off-menses. Compared to the "mild localized pain" phenotype, participants in the "multiple severe symptoms" phenotype had a lower lactobacilli level and a higher abundance of Prevotella, Atopobium, and Gardnerella when on-menses. We also observed trends of differences across phenotypes in vaginal microbiome change from off- to on-menses. DISCUSSION: The study provides proof-of-concept data to support larger studies on associations between dysmenorrhea symptom-based phenotypes and vaginal microbiome that might lead to new intervention targets and/or biomarkers for dysmenorrhea. However, self-management of dysmenorrhea is not well understood in the US, and little research has explored factors that influence dysmenorrhea self-management. Guided by the Common Sense Model, we examined women’s representations of dysmenorrhea (beliefs about causes, symptoms, consequences, timeline, controllability, coherence, and emotional responses), described their dysmenorrhea self-management behaviors, and investigated the relationship between representations and self-management behaviors. We conducted a cross-sectional, web-based survey of 762 adult women who had dysmenorrhea symptoms in the last six months. Participants described various causes of their dysmenorrhea symptoms which were perceived as a normal part of life. Dysmenorrhea symptoms were reported as moderately severe, with consequences that moderately affected daily life. Women believed they understood their symptoms moderately well, and perceived them as moderately controllable, but expected their timeline to continue through menopause. Most women did not seek professional care but rather used a variety of pharmacologic and complementary health approaches. Care seeking and use of self-management strategies were associated with common sense beliefs about dysmenorrhea cause, consequences, timeline, and controllability. As the general public increasingly obtains health information online, Big Data from online platforms provide novel sources to understand the public's perspectives and information needs about menstrual pain. The study's purpose was to describe salient queries about dysmenorrhea using Big Data from a question and answer platform. Materials and Methods: We performed text-mining of 1.9 billion queries from ChaCha, a United States-based question and answer platform. Dysmenorrhea-related queries were identified by using keyword searching. Each relevant query was split into token words (i.e., meaningful words or phrases) and stop words (i.e., not meaningful functional words). Word Adjacency Graph (WAG) modeling was used to detect clusters of queries and visualize the range of dysmenorrhea-related topics. We constructed two WAG models respectively from queries by women of reproductive age and bymen. Salient themes were identified through inspecting clusters of WAG models. Results: We identified two subsets of queries: Subset 1 contained 507,327 queries from women aged 13–50 years. Subset 2 contained 113,888 queries from men aged 13 or above. WAG modeling revealed topic clusters for each subset. Between female and male subsets, topic clusters overlapped on dysmenorrhea symptoms and management. Among female queries, there were distinctive topics on approaching menstrual pain at school and menstrual pain-related conditions; while among male queries, there was a distinctive cluster of queries on menstrual pain from male's perspectives. Conclusions: Big Data mining of the ChaCha® question and answer service revealed a series of information needs among women and men on menstrual pain. The study purpose was to evaluate responsiveness for the PROMIS-PI scales and to compare their responsiveness with legacy pain measures. We used data from three clinical trials totaling 759 participants. The clinical trials included patients with chronic low back pain (n= 261), chronic back or osteoarthritis pain (n = 240), and a history of stroke (n= 258). At both baseline and follow-up, participants completed PROMIS-PI scales and legacy pain measures (Brief Pain Inventory Interference scale, Pain/Enjoyment/General Activity (PEG) scale, SF-36 Bodily Pain scale, and Roland-Morris Disability Questionnaire). We measured global ratings of pain change, both prospectively and retrospectively, as anchors to identify patients as improved, unchanged, or worsened. Responsiveness was assessed with standardized response means, statistical tests comparing change groups, and area-under-curve analysis. The PROMIS-PI scales had largely comparable responsiveness with the Brief Pain Inventory Interference scale and PEG. The four PROMIS-PI short forms had comparable responsiveness. Background: Many reproductive-age women experience dysmenorrhea, with varying symptoms and intensity. Dysmenorrhea symptom-based phenotypes have been identified in previous research, defining distinctive phenotypes of mild localised pain, severe localised pain, and multiple severe symptoms. It is unknown if women from different phenotypes hold different beliefs about dysmenorrhea or if they engage in different self-management techniques. Design: Quantitative secondary analysis of cross-sectional survey data. Methods: This online study surveyed 762 women with dysmenorrhea in the United States. Participants reported their dysmenorrhea symptom intensity, beliefs about dysmenorrhea (i.e. beliefs about consequences, timeline, controllability, symptom severity, normalcy, emotional response to symptoms and treatments) and self-management techniques to prevent or treat symptoms. Beliefs regarding dysmenorrhea and types of self-management techniques used were compared across three phenotypes utilising ANOVA tests and Tukey's HSD for pairwise comparisons. Reporting followed the STROBE guidelines. Results: Women with multiple severe symptoms had significantly more negative beliefs regarding dysmenorrhea and utilised significantly more self-management techniques than women with severe localised pain and women with mild localised pain. Women with severe localised pain had significantly more negative beliefs regarding dysmenorrhea and utilised significantly more self-management techniques than women with mild localised pain. Negative beliefs regarding dysmenorrhea included: consequences of dysmenorrhea, timeline of symptoms, personal and treatment control, symptom severity, normalcy of symptoms, emotional response to symptoms and willingness to utilise complementary medicine. Conclusion: Results further support the distinction between dysmenorrhea symptom-based phenotypes. Not only do women in different phenotypes experience different severity and number of dysmenorrhea symptoms, they also perceive and manage their dysmenorrhea differently. It is unclear what variables are related to palpitations in peri- and post-menopausal women. The purpose of this scoping review was to summarize potential correlates of palpitations in women transitioning through menopause. Methods: The review followed the Preferred Reporting Items for Systematic reviews and Meta-Analyses extension for Scoping Reviews (PRISMA-ScR). Authors included English-language, full-length, peer-reviewed, cross-sectional research articles on palpitations in menopausal women published through December 18, 2021, from PubMed, Cumulative Index to Nursing and Allied Health Literature (CINAHL), and PsycINFO searches. Following de-duplication, screening of titles and abstracts, and review of full-texts, independent reviewers extracted data on variables studied in relationship to palpitations from 84 articles and resolved discrepancies. Authors extracted data on (1) demographic, clinical, biomarker, and symptom/quality of life variables and (2) data analysis method (bivariate, multivariate). Authors classified each variable as a likely, unlikely, or unclear correlate of palpitations. Results: Articles were diverse in region of origin, sample sizes, and variables assessed in relationship to palpitations. Evidence for any one variable was sparse. Likely correlates of palpitations included race/ethnicity, lower physical activity, worse vasomotor symptoms (VMSs), worse sleep, and worse quality of life. Unlikely correlates included age, employment, education, marital status, socioeconomic status, comorbidities, body mass index, and sexual difficulties. Unclear correlates due to equivocal evidence were menopausal status, smoking, and depression. Unclear correlates due to insufficient evidence (less than three articles) included all of the assessed biomarkers, anxiety, and stress. Conclusion: Likely correlates were identified including race/ethnicity, physical activity, VMS, sleep, and quality of life. To evaluate dysmenorrhea interventions, validated outcome measures are needed. In this two-phase study, we developed and tested the dysmenorrhea symptom interference scale. During the scale-development phase (n = 30), we created a nine-item scale based on qualitative data from cognitive interviews. During the scale-testing phase (n = 686), we evaluated reliability, validity, and responsiveness to change. The scale measures how dysmenorrhea symptoms interfere with physical, mental, and social activities. Internal consistency was strong with Cronbach's α > 0.9. Test-retest reliability was acceptable (r = 0.8). The scale showed satisfactory content validity, construct validity (supported by confirmatory factor analysis), concurrent validity, and responsiveness to change. The minimally important difference was 0.3 points on a scale with a possible total score ranging from 1 to 5.
